I hired the "standard" Hellcat while I was in the USA a few years ago - I fell in love with it, bright orange paintwork with racing stripes and all. I had it for a week and drove it everywhere in full 707bhp mode - what a car! Easy to drive (once you've learned a light touch on the throttle in town), super comfortable, plenty of space for passengers and luggage - and absolutely blisteringly fast when you stamp on the accelerator. It also handled surprisingly well - great grip, nice balance, good turn-in, fantastic brakes - it might not be a Porsche Cayman GT4 through the twisties but it's genuinely good fun and absolutely competent. An M3 couldn't get away from me through the mountains, then fell victim to that shrieking, bellowing, whining supercharged V8 on the first straight. This thing will light its rear tyres up on the highway at 70mph - just stand on the throttle and let it kick down, it overwhelms the rear tyres, shakes its hips for a moment then hooks up, lifts its nose and disappears up the road like an F14 Tomcat being launched off an aircraft carrier with a steam catapult. Magnificent.

I own the lowly 5.7L, 375hp Challenger R/T. It's the most comfortable car I've ever owned. The Challenger is just a joy to be inside. SO spacious! Everything about the interior is simple and effortless. The absolute king of cross-country.
As for the power, well, the numbers may be less than impressive, but goddamn, that HEMI is a beast. The 5.7 doesn't win a lot of races, but the smile you wear when flooring it is priceless.
Do I dream of upgrading to the 6.4L, or the Hellcat? Of course. I wouldn't be much of a car guy if I didn't. Still, 400lb-ft is no joke and a hell of a lot of fun. :D
